Billionaire David Geffen has requested a divorce from Are much younger husband David Armstrong after less than two years of marriage.

The Media-Mogul, 82, and the 32-year-old former Go-Go dancer-also known as Donovan Michaels-signed no Prenup when they married in 2023.

Geffen mentioned invalid differences as the reason for the split, with the help of prominent separation lawyer Laura Wasser, according to TMZ.

His decision not to sign a prenup is certainly surprising, because Forbes is his immense treasure assets To be $ 8.7 billion.

However, Geffen’s income consists exclusively of shares and other shares, all of which are retired, all of which are considered separate property.

California The law dictates that dividends also remain separated from shares, which suggests that Armstrong may receive little to no cash arrangement.

Armstrong is planning to get wife support for just a year.

The legislation in California provides support for half the length of marriage.

The specific amount of marital support was not detailed in the submission, although Geffen stated in the divorce documents that he will cover both marital support and lawyers.

The couple were reportedly married during a private ceremony in Beverly Hills.

Geffen came out in 1992 as gay after years of being linked to a series of famous women, including Cher.

It was not the romance of Geffen’s first age. In 2012, when he was 69, he split from Jeremy Lingvall, who was 41 at the time, after six years.

In 2012, the Music Mogul also from the 20-year-old former university football player Jamie Kunz and at one point submitted a limiting order against him.

Earlier in his legendary career, Geffen Asylum founded records, which signed musical sensations such as Joni Mitchell, Bob Dylan and the Eagles. Later he founded Geffen Records, which released the work of artists, including Elton John, Cher, Aerosmith, Blink-182, Guns N ‘Roses and Nirvana.

Together with Jeffrey Katzenberg and Steven Spielberg, Geffen Dreamworks founded together in the 1990s.
